Studio 78 are a natural and organic make up brand that I don't hear many things about. Based in Paris, the ethos behind Studio 78 is to create high performing and beautiful make up that is organic and natural, but with the luxurious finish that so many of us have come to love from traditional make up. There are a few things from this line that stand out, but I was particularly interested in their concealer.  It promises to be particularly good at reducing the appearance of dark circles, and also at rejuvenating and moisturising the eye area.

This make up remover from Vapour Organics promises to calm and balance the skin, whilst also providing anti aging antioxidants. It's a cleansing oil, so doesn't strip the skin and instead adds nourishment whilst at the same time removing dirt, grime and (importantly) make up. It has an amazing 95% organic ingredients, which was a big thumbs up from me.
